> i compile my kernel myself and would like to get rid of dselect trying to
> replace my custom kernle with standard one....
>
> what options do i have and how to achieve this?
> --
Instead of traditionnal compilation, use 'make-kpkg', which will build
a package from your new kernel; install this package, dselect should
not complain any more.
